CSU Athletics Announces 2018-19 Financial Results
1/24/2020 10:02:00 AM | General
Results part of NCAA's annual reporting requirements for Division I athletic departments
FORT COLLINS, Colo. - The Colorado State University Department of Athletics has submitted its 2018-19 financial report to the NCAA as part of the NCAA's annual reporting requirements for all Division 1 athletic departments. A PDF copy is available HERE. The department doubled its stadium bond payment from year-to-year ($4 million to $8 million) and Canvas Stadium saw a highly successful second year of operation.

Highlights of the 2018-19 financial report:
- Canvas Stadium had a financially successful second year of operation with revenue increasing by almost $1.5 million compared to the prior year before including an additional $1.775 million of revenue due to the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act of 2017 (TCJA17) causing total Canvas Stadium revenues to exceed FY 18 by more than $3.2 million
- Revenue from Canvas Stadium outpaced the CSL model by almost $5 million excluding the TCJA17 adjustment.
- Due to the TCJA17 Premium and Priority seat donations are now held directly by the university rather than the CSU Foundation. Previous year pro formas only reflected the amount transferred from the CSU Foundation to the university. Â In order to adapt to the tax law change the FY 19 pro forma and future FY pro formas will reflect all Premium and Priority seat donations for that year.
- Total stadium expenses (exclusive of the bond payment) were approximately $2.9 million; a reduction of just over $177,000 from FY 18.  Total expenses exceed the 2012 CSL model by more than $1.5 million due to significant changes in the landscape of security and fan expectations since 2012.
- Game day expenses for the 2018 football season were reduced almost $200,000 due to aggressive cost containment steps after assessment of the 2017 season and despite about $70,000 in additional game day staffing expenses due to deployment of magnetometers for the 2018 season
- While absorbing those expenses, Athletics still:
- Made a more than $8 million bond payment;
- Returned $200,000 to campus for academic purposes.
- Returned to the rest of the Athletic Department an extra $1.996 million beyond what was realized from Hughes Stadium.
- Other department self-generated revenue from sources other than Canvas Stadium exceeded budget by more than $1 million in 2018-19.
